A.
No unauthorized person(s) shall uncover, make any connections with or opening into, use, alter or disturb any public sewer or appurtenance thereof without first obtaining a written permit form the Superintendent.
B.
Any person proposing a new discharge into the system or a substantial change in the volume or character of pollutants that are being discharged into the system shall notify the Superintendent at least 45 days prior to the proposed change or connection.
D.
In all cases, the owner or the owner's agent shall make application on a special form furnished by the Town. The permit application shall be supplemented by any plans, specifications, or other information considered pertinent in the judgment of the Town. A permit and inspection fee for a residential, commercial, or industrial permit under this article shall be paid to the Town at the time the application is filed. Permits shall not be transferred or reassigned.
